Super Eagles Depart for Ivory Coast for match day four 2026 FIFA World Cup qualifiers

The super eagles of Nigeria have departed for Abidjan for their match day four 2026 FIFA World Cup qualifiers against Benin Republic.

A team of 23 players , the coaching crew, some board members and the media flew out of Nigeria from the Victor Attah International Airport Uyo.

The choice of Abidjan for the match against Benin Republic followed the inability of Benin to provide a facility that can accommodate a high profile match of this nature.

The Super Eagles will be going into the match day four sitting fifth on the group C log with three points from three matches , a feat which has been described as not too good.

However some will say the qualification race is still long as there are seven more matches to play.

The Sunday match will be played on Sunday at five pm Nigerian time.
